Eisen predicted both George Kittle and Patrick Mahomes will play in Week 1, that neither the Rams nor Seahawks will miss the playoffs (with one of them undefeated at their Christmas meeting), that the Cowboys will go 14-3, that Messi will score in the World Cup final, and that LeBron James' team will finish 23 games over .500.
